1. Mix together the flour, paprika, rosemary, oregano salt and pepper in a bowl. Beat the eggs in another bowl. Place bread crumbs in a third bowl.
2. Dip each fish fillet in the flour mixture then in the eggs, and then roll it in bread crumbs.
3. Heat the butter with the oil in a large skillet over medium-high flame. Fry the fillets a few at a time, without crowding the pan, until golden brown. This will only take about a minute or so. Drain the finished fillets on paper towels and keep them in a warm oven until all the fillets are done and ready to serve.
4. Serve with lemon wedges. Tartar sauce is optional.
